National Marketing Manager salary in Canada

Average Yearly Salary of National Marketing Manager in Canada is approximately 78,836 CAD (78,814 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. What does National Marketing Manager do?

occupation personasA National Marketing Manager is responsible for overseeing and managing all marketing activities on a national scale. They develop and implement marketing strategies and campaigns to promote products or services across multiple regions or territories. This role involves conducting market research, analyzing consumer insights, and identifying target markets. National Marketing Managers collaborate with cross-functional teams to create and execute marketing plans that align with the company's objectives. They are also responsible for managing budgets, tracking key performance indicators, and evaluating the success of marketing initiatives. Strong leadership skills, excellent communication abilities, and a deep understanding of market trends are essential for this position.
